Just got it today.
 
I am really excited. I charged mine overnight and am going to program it tonight.
It's much cooler than I thought it would be, the touchscreen is as clear as a PDA and the charger is nice. It nests in your hand perfectly (with two little trigger like notches for your pointer and index finger), its almost the exact same size as the Comcast cablebox remote from Motorola. So far my only complaint is the sticker over the touchscreen left a gooey residue that I still haven't completely removed.

Got it this morning and am charging it now. The sticker on the screen left residue for me as well. I also hate how the touch screen is so sensitive, I have it on the lowest setting and it still is very touchy. The software I never liked. I had an old 550 remote I replaced with this one and after I transfered all my settings I thought it would be done, but no for some reason the software decided to randomly change button settings and presets so now I have to do everything over again. What a pain.
I also don't really like how it doesn't have a dedicated pgup, pgdn and Dvr buttons. You think most of the people who get these remotes would use those.
